  • Sunday Service: The Promise of the Father (Welcoming the Presence) - Pastor Jeff Young
    Jul 21 2025

    The baptism of the Holy Spirit is a distinct experience from salvation, bringing supernatural power (dunamis) to believers for ministry and witness. While we receive the Holy Spirit at salvation, the baptism is a separate empowerment promised by Jesus to all believers. Biblical examples include John the Baptist's family, Jesus Himself, and the disciples at Pentecost who were transformed from fearful followers to bold witnesses. This baptism brings boldness, spiritual gifts, prophetic insight, supernatural witnessing ability, and deeper intimacy with God. It's a promise for everyone—you, your children, those far away, and all who are called by God.

  • Sunday Service: The Promise of the Father (Back to the Beginning) - Pastor Jeff Young
    Jul 13 2025

    In this sermon, Pastor Jeff Young explores the concept of the baptism of the Holy Spirit as part of God's original plan for humanity. He traces the Holy Spirit's role from Genesis through Revelation, explaining how sin separated humans from God's presence in the Garden of Eden, creating a need for restoration. The sermon outlines God's progressive plan to restore His presence with His people - from the law and tabernacle in the Old Testament to the new covenant promised in Jeremiah 31 and fulfilled through Jesus Christ's sacrifice, which made it possible for the Holy Spirit to dwell within believers again.

  • Sunday Service: The Promise of the Father (What He Does) - Pastor Bob Leahey
    Jul 7 2025

    The Holy Spirit is a person with whom we can relate, not just a power to be controlled. He convicts the world of sin (primarily unbelief), righteousness, and judgment—always with love and gentleness, never condemnation. For believers, the Spirit convicts of specific sins to shape us more like Jesus through personal conviction, community accountability, and transparent relationships. Following Jesus comes with costs—social, financial, time, and misunderstanding—but the Holy Spirit helps prepare us for these challenges. When we respond to His conviction and bring our struggles into the light, we find freedom rather than bondage.
